He maticulated at Queen's College, Oxford, on 27 March 1708 at the age of 17, and was
admitted a student of the Middle Temple.
Thomas Alleyne was nephew and heir of his uncle Abel Alleyne and heir of his Aunt
Elizabeth, wife of Abel Alleyne in 1746. He also inherited one half of Morgan's,
Barbados, from his grandmother, Mary Buttals. The other half went to Henry Peers.
